site stats

Redlockfactory

Webredlock has a low active ecosystem. It has 40 star (s) with 3 fork (s). There are 1 watchers for this library. It had no major release in the last 12 months. redlock has no issues reported. There are no pull requests. It has a neutral sentiment in the developer community. The latest version of redlock is v0.2. WebA quick introduction to the RedLock algorithm. To resolve this problem, the Redlock algorithm assume we have N Redis masters. These nodes are totally independent (no …

GitHub - samcook/RedLock.net: An implementation of the …

WebRedisson distributed lock use mining pit record. Используйте RedLock реализованный в .Net Distributed Замка. Distributed Lock. Distributed -- lock. Distributed lock. laravel … WebRedlock Redis-based distributed locks implementation in .Net - GitHub - LiZhenNet/Redlock4Net: Redlock Redis-based distributed locks implementation in .Net highview parking ltd pcn https://roywalker.org

RedLock.Net分布式锁_杰杰椒的博客-CSDN博客

Web26. sep 2024 · How to choose the right value for the expiryTime parameter for RedLockFactory.CreateLockAsync() method? I am using RedLock.net library for resource locking. To lock a resoruce I am using RedLockFactory.CreateLockAsync. public async Task RedLockFactory.CreateLockAsync(string resource, ... /// Gets a RedLock … WebThe simplest way to use Redis to lock a resource is to create a key in an instance. The key is usually created with a limited time to live, using the Redis expires feature, so that … small size women\\u0027s socks

c# - Redlock with redis-ha cluster - Stack Overflow

Category:RedLock.net/IDistributedLockFactory.cs at master - GitHub

Tags:Redlockfactory

Redlockfactory

c# - Redlock with redis-ha cluster - Stack Overflow

Web7. okt 2024 · Redis单节点的分布式锁只需要注意三点就可以了: 1.加锁并设置锁的过期时间必须是原子操作; 2.锁的value值必须要有唯一性; 3.释放锁的时候要验证其value值,不是自己加的锁不能释放. 但是单节点分布式锁最大的缺点就是,它只作用在一个Redis节点上,如果该节点挂 … Web5. okt 2024 · 1. More info:When you call CreateLock, a lock is obtained from a quorum of the group of Redis servers. (see Start () in RedLock.cs) When exiting the using block, C# calls …

Redlockfactory

Did you know?

Web22. nov 2024 · RedLockFactory.Create Using ILSpy i can see they have logged some lines during process and GetLogger() method is uses below code. new StackFrame(1, false).DeclaringType; I am hoping that, with some configuration changes, I can enable logging for this so that we dont have to redeploy any build. But I dont know how.

Web1. mar 2024 · Redlock在一些不同进程必须操作共享资源的环境中特别适用。 实现DLM(Distributed Lock Manager)官方链接一、安装Install-Package RedLock.net … Web2.3.1 - Fix MissingMethodException on RedLockFactory.Create() in 2.3.0. 2.3.0 - Add support for async unlocking. Add configurable retry settings. Fix rare failure to unlock on dispose issue. 2.2.0 - Update to StackExchange.Redis 2.0. Switch to a single strong named package and adjust platform targets to match StackExchange.Redis 2.0.

Web16. júl 2024 · For releasing the lock, we just remove the item in Redis! As what we take in creating a lock, we need to match the unique value for the resource, this will be more safe to release a right lock. When matching, we will delete the lock which means that unlock was successful. Otherwise, unlock was unsuccessful. Web21. jan 2024 · RedLock - Distributed locks with Redis and Python. This library implements the RedLock algorithm introduced by @antirez. Yet another ... There are already a few redis based lock implementations in the Python world, e.g. retools, redis-lock. However, these libraries can only work with single-master redis server. When the Redis master goes down, …

Web20. aug 2024 · ExpiryTime determines the maximum time that a lock will be held in the case of a failure (say, the process holding the lock crashing). It also indirectly determines how often the lock is renewed while it is being held. e.g. If you set an expiry time of 10 minutes: the automatic lock renewal timer will call out to redis every 5 minutes (expiry time / 2) to …

Web21. dec 2015 · Reuse Redis clients with the RedLockFactory ^^^^^ Usually the connection details of the Redis nodes are fixed. ``RedLockFactory`` can help reuse them, create multiple RedLocks but only initialize the clients once... code:: python from redlock import RedLockFactory factory = RedLockFactory(connection_details=[{'host': 'xxx.xxx.xxx.xxx'}, small size wedding gift bagsWeb7. okt 2024 · 客户端应该按照以下操作来获取锁: 1.获取当前时间戳,假设是T1. 2.依次尝试从这5个Redis实例获取锁.当客户端向Redis请求获取锁时,客户端应该设置超时时间,并且这个超 … highview parking pcn appealWebConnectionMultiplexer connection = ConnectionMultiplexer.Connect("127.0.0.0:6379,allowAdmin=true"); var redLockFactory = … highview parking pay fineWeb9. okt 2024 · Super basic questions about using RedLockFactory.CreateLockAsync () The following pseudocode may be a little too boiled down, but this is more of a general question. using (var thelock = await redLockFactory.CreateLockAsync ()) { await doWorkWhileLockIsOn (); } How do I know the work done inside the async … small size window blindsWeb13. apr 2024 · RedLock.net. An implementation of the Redlock distributed lock algorithm in C#. Makes use of the excellent StackExchange.Redis library. Distributed locks are useful … small size wineWebusing System; using System.Threading; using System.Threading.Tasks; namespace RedLockNet {public interface IDistributedLockFactory {/// small size wireless cctv cameraWeb我深入研究了RedlockFactory的源代码和测试代码,我最初认为根本不起作用的所有东西似乎都工作得很好,无论是读取代码还是使用调试器。 我真正的恐慌来自于我在编辑过的原始问题中提到的TransactionScope问题,那里的问题似乎与RedlockFactory或任何其他实现 ... small size wine glasses